WebJul 26, 2024 · The Australian-English noun dunny denotes a toilet, especially an outside toilet. It is a shortened form of the British-English noun dunnekin, denoting an outside toilet. The noun dunnekin is probably from: – a word denoting excrement (perhaps ultimately a variant of dung); – the noun ken, denoting a house. Old outhouse pits are seen as excellent places for archeological and anthropological excavations, offering up a trove of common objects from the past—a veritable inadvertent time capsule—which yields historical insight into the lives of the bygone occupants. This is also called privy digging. It is especially common to find old bottles, which seemingly were secretly stashed or trashed, so their content could be privately imbibed.
